# ---------------------------------------------------------------------------
# Send
# ---------------------------------------------------------------------------
# Standard ports for each SSL mode — used when smtp_port is not overridden
_MODE_PORTS: dict[str, int] = {"starttls": 587, "ssl": 465, "plain": 25}
def _smtp_port() -> int:
"""Derive port from ssl_mode; fall back to settings.smtp_port if explicitly set."""
mode = (settings.smtp_ssl_mode or "starttls").lower()
return _MODE_PORTS.get(mode, 587)
def _send_email(subject: str, html: str) -> None:
recipients = [r.strip() for r in settings.smtp_to.split(",") if r.strip()]
if not recipients:
log.warning("SMTP_TO is empty — skipping send")
return
msg = MIMEMultipart("alternative")
msg["Subject"] = subject
msg["From"] = settings.smtp_from or settings.smtp_user
msg["To"] = ", ".join(recipients)
msg.attach(MIMEText(html, "html", "utf-8"))
ctx = ssl.create_default_context()
mode = (settings.smtp_ssl_mode or "starttls").lower()
timeout = int(settings.smtp_timeout or 60)
port = _smtp_port()
if mode == "ssl":
server = smtplib.SMTP_SSL(settings.smtp_host, port, context=ctx, timeout=timeout)
server.ehlo()
server.login(settings.smtp_user, settings.smtp_password)
server.sendmail(msg["From"], recipients, msg.as_string())
server.quit()
else:
with smtplib.SMTP(settings.smtp_host, port, timeout=timeout) as server:
server.ehlo()
if mode == "starttls":
server.starttls(context=ctx)
server.ehlo()
server.login(settings.smtp_user, settings.smtp_password)
server.sendmail(msg["From"], recipients, msg.as_string())
log.info("Email sent to %s", recipients)

async def run() -> None:
"""Background loop: send daily report at smtp_report_hour local time."""
if not settings.smtp_host:
log.info("SMTP not configured — daily email disabled")
return
log.info(
"Mailer started — daily report at %02d:00 local time",
settings.smtp_report_hour,
)
while True:
now = datetime.now()
target = now.replace(
hour=settings.smtp_report_hour,
minute=0, second=0, microsecond=0,
)
if target <= now:
target += timedelta(days=1)
wait = (target - now).total_seconds()
log.info("Next report in %.0f seconds (%s)", wait, target.strftime("%Y-%m-%d %H:%M"))
await asyncio.sleep(wait)
if settings.smtp_daily_report_enabled:
try:
await send_report_now()
except Exception as exc:
log.error("Failed to send daily report: %s", exc)
else:
log.info("Daily report skipped — smtp_daily_report_enabled is False")
# Sleep briefly past the hour to avoid drift from re-triggering immediately
await asyncio.sleep(60)
